Discuss the validity of this statement
Despite the view of many historians that the conflict between Great Britain and
her thirteen North American colonies, was economic in origin, in fact the American
Revolution had its roots in politics and in other areas of American life.
I agree with this statement that the American Revolution had its roots politics,
economics, and in other aspects of American life. The populas of the thirteen colonies did
not find the need to stage a revolution just because of any one of these things, it took
different aspects of each, being tainted with by the British monarch and Parliment to stage
a revolution against a former motherland. As Thomas Jefferson so boldly stated in the
Declaration of Independence, "When, in the course of human events, it becomes necessary
for one people to dissolve the political bands which have connected them with another,
and to assume, among the powers of earth, the seperate and equal station to which the
laws of nature and of nature's God entitle them, a decent respect to the opinion of
mankind requires that they should declare the causes which impel them to the separation."
